In 1918, Max H Tate entered the world in Arkansas, born to Miles Ross Tate And Zelda M Crain. In 1920, Max H Tate resided in Sheridan, Ottawa, Kansas, USA. In 1930, Max H Tate resided in Oakley, Logan, Kansas, USA. Max H Tate passed away in 1986 in Melbourne, Izard County, Arkansas, USA.
